Recognizing the Dangers Involved



When thinking about vision correction surgery, it's important to comprehend the dangers included, as they can dramatically affect your choice.



While many people attain excellent outcomes, issues can develop. You could experience dry eyes, glow, or halos around lights, which can impact your everyday tasks. Some individuals report fluctuating vision, and in uncommon instances, surgical treatment may not enhance your sight as anticipated.

There's likewise an opportunity of infection or bad recovery, which might demand further procedures. It's vital to review these possible risks with your surgeon to guarantee you have realistic expectations.

Considering the advantages versus these dangers can aid you make an informed choice concerning whether surgical procedure is right for you. Stay notified and prioritize your vision wellness.

Long-Term Factors To Consider for Your Vision



As you think of the long-lasting impacts of vision adjustment surgery, it's critical to recognize that your eyes might remain to transform over time.

Elements like aging, hormonal changes, and health problems can affect your vision years after the procedure. While numerous delight in improved vision, some may experience regression, requiring added rehabilitative measures.

Routine eye examinations become essential to monitor your vision and catch any type of adjustments early.

You could also intend to go over the opportunity of requiring reading glasses or experiencing dry eyes, which can be extra pronounced after surgical procedure.

Staying educated and aggressive regarding your eye wellness can aid you preserve the most effective vision possible and address any kind of worries that develop down the line.
